我可以将新图表转换为HTML对象吗?
这是我的代码。
var config = {
type: 'line',
data: {
labels: dates,
datasets: [{
label: 'Caudal Minimo',
data: CMN,
borderColor: "rgb(102, 153, 255)",
cubicInterpolationMode: 'monotone',
fill: false,
}]
}
};
var ctx = document.getElementById("canvas").getContext("2d");
myChart = new Chart(ctx, config);
new mapboxgl.Popup()
.setLngLat(e.lngLat)
.setHTML(document.getElementById("canvas"))
.addTo(map);
我的HTML
<div class="work-top">
<div id='map' style="position: absolute; top: 0; left: 0; width: 100%; height: 1000px;">
</div>
<canvas id='canvas' style="min-width: 315px; height: 400px; margin: -4px"></canvas>
</div>
这是我弹出窗口中的结果 - &gt; [object HTMLCanvasElement]